Born to Fight (1956)

Genre : Documentary

Runtime : 15M

Director : Van Campen Heilner

Synopsis

A showcase of bullfighting in Portugal, explaining how the country's version of the sport differs from those in Spain and Latin America and helps define the national character. After showing the training techniques for the bulls and horses, a bullfight is presented.
